Frequently Asked Questions About JM in the AM: Interviews

What is JM in the AM: Interviews about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A conversation-focused program centered on Jewish life, Israel advocacy, education, health, and community events. Episodes frequently feature religious leadership, geopolitical analysis related to Israel, and discussions of communal initiatives, fundraising campaigns, and cultural programs. Noteworthy are live event previews (unity Torah dedications, Shavuot at a resort), community-building efforts (lone soldier support, campus Israel initiatives), and health-and-spirituality episodes that blend practical guidance with faith.
